F9♭13 — F Dominant 9th ♭13

F9♭13 is the F dominant 9th ♭13 chord. It is built on the root F with major 3rd (A), perfect 5th (C), minor 7th (E♭), major 9th (G) and minor 13th (D♭) above it — the formula 1 3 5 ♭7 9 ♭13, sounding the notes F A C E♭ G D♭. On the piano it sits at F (octave 4) and above in the library's voicing; the same 6 notes in any octave are still F9♭13.
